Imported Quick Lime Classified Under CTH 2522 1000 Based on 92% Calcium Oxide Purity, Overriding Residuary Entries

....CESTAT adjudicated the classification dispute for imported Quick Lime, determining its proper tariff heading. The tribunal ruled that Quick Lime falls under CTH 2522 1000, given its calcium oxide purity of 92%, which does not meet the 98% threshold for alternative classification. The decision prioritized specific tariff headings over residuary entries, relying on Harmonized System Notes and Interpretative Rules of Classification. The tribunal distinguished this case from a prior precedent involving a product with 80% purity. Consequently, the appeal was allowed, affirming the classification of Quick Lime under the specific tariff heading CTH 2522 1000.....
